Transaction 26dd203d8f4a1b869c66c5d9aa486e010b72fae5f5d22064e2c5edff080c2673
1 Input
1 Output
-
26dd203d8f4a1b869c66c5d9aa486e010b72fae5f5d22064e2c5edff080c2673:0
- value
- 582989
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d946faef5e1be411d43bc04e7577cbfd31c40d9c OP_EQUAL
- address
- 3MVsaxnwpBYUzWgAMovrJscWcpbi8CWAXb